Scrum Master
Job Description
Scrum Master Must Have Technical/Functional Skills
- Strong experience in Agile Scrum and Kanban methodologies
- Certified Scrum Master (CSM), PSM, SAFe Agilist or equivalent Agile certification preferred
- Experience facilitating Agile ceremonies including:
-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Reviews, Sprint Retrospectives, Backlog Refinement
- Hands-on experience with Agile tools such as:
- Jira
- Confluence
- Strong understanding of: o Agile Metrics and Reporting o Velocity Tracking o Burndown/Burnup Charts o Sprint Health Monitoring o Release Planning
- Knowledge of SDLC, Software Delivery Lifecycle, and Release Management processes
- Experience in stakeholder communication and coordination across Business, Product Owners, Development, QA, and Architecture teams
- Strong risk, dependency, and impediment management skills
- Experience in participating and contributing in PI planning
- Excellent facilitation, coaching, and conflict resolution abilities
- Exposure to Banking, Payments, Lending, Capital Markets, or Financial Services domain is preferred Roles & Responsibilities
- Facilitate and manage all Scrum ceremonies to ensure smooth sprint execution.
- Guide Agile teams in adopting and following Scrum principles, practices, and values.
- Ensure sprint objectives and delivery commitments are achieved within timelines.
- Support the Product Owner in backlog prioritization, story refinement, and release planning.
- Coach team members, Product Owners, and stakeholders on Agile best practices.
- Foster a culture of continuous improvement, collaboration, and self-organization.
- Mentor teams in Agile maturity and help drive Agile transformation initiatives.
- Identify, track, and remove project impediments affecting team productivity.
- Manage risks, dependencies, and blockers proactively.
- Escalate critical delivery issues and provide mitigation plans to leadership
- Track and report Agile delivery metrics Salary Range- $110,000-$140,000 a year #LI-CO1 #LI-SN1
